When Amalia's cat brought home a strange flying lizard during a terrible storm, she had no idea that it was a Dragon. Or that he would save her from burning at the stake, only to imprison her in his lair when she saw his human face.

Now she is stuck in this cave with a moody, hot-tempered, and arrogant warrior—one who has killed her kind by the dozens. She expected to feel trapped, but he somehow makes her feel unbelievably...safe.

Rurik's only goal is to kill the Dark Witch, Strolguil the Vast. He never expected to find himself in a White Witch's home in need of healing, or that she would be completely oblivious about his kind, or her own. He intends to abandon her, a lowly Witch, to her fiery fate, but he can't ignore his blood-debt after she saves him. Nor can he ignore the fierce desire that she grows in him when she roams free inside his lair.

However, there are Dark Witches afoot, and Rurik isn't sure if he can shed years of hatred to trust the enchanting woman he has in his keeping.

Narrated in duet style. For mature listeners.

I am so glad that I decided to give Opal‘s new series a chance. This is a fantastic original compelling engaging story. I absolutely adore her Duskwalker Brides Series, this definitely has a different tone, one that will appeal to more readers, not just monster lovers. That said, I was riveted by the story of an innocent, naïve, kind hearted witch and an angry witch-killing dragon who live in a world where pretty much all witches are evil dragon-hunters who torture and kill dragons to increase their power.

I loved both of the main characters. It was astonishing. It’s delightful to read a female witch character who is innocent and loving and refuses to harm. The narrators performances were truly wonderful. I believe that the voice acting can really make a break an audiobook and I have put down so many books that just had awful narration. I found four of them delightful

Don’t wanna spoil it too much for you. The conflict between them is pretty epic and deep highly recommend.

This book has the most unique take on dragons I have read. They have the ability to be any size they want. Being big or small can have advantages and disadvantages. I loved this aspect. There are plot twists I did not see coming which were exquisite. The spice is exceptional. This is a perfect grumpy sunshine relationship. I definitely recommend this book for all those who love dragons with a story of determination mixed with truly graphic fight scenes. I am about to listen to it again even though it just finished. The narrators knocked this book out of the park with duel narration, I hope they turn the next book in the series into a audiobook as well.
